<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=??????">
<script language="javascript">
<!--
function imgSel()
{
var img = new Image();//构造JS的Image对象
img.src = document.imageForm.file.value;//将本地图片赋给image对象
document.imageForm.width.value = img.width;
document.imageForm.height.value = img.height;
document.imageForm.size.value = img.fileSize;
document.images['image'].src = img.src;
}
-->
</script>
</head>
<body>
<form name="imageForm">
宽: <input name="width" type="text" size="6">
高: <input name="height" type="text" size="6">
大小: <input name="size" type="text" size="6"><br>
<input name="file" type="file" onChange="imgSel()"><br>
<img src="" name="image">
</form>
</body>
</html>
分享到:
相关推荐
### JS控制上传图片的大小 在现代Web应用中,对用户上传的图片进行尺寸限制是一项常见且实用的功能。本文将详细介绍如何使用JavaScript来实现这一功能,包括如何检测上传图片的大小,并在不符合要求时给予提示。 #...
- 由于Canvas的`toDataURL()`方法可能涉及跨域问题,确保在处理用户上传图片时,遵循同源策略或设置正确的CORS策略。 - 图片压缩过程中,要注意防止恶意图片上传,例如XSS攻击,可以通过检查图片类型和内容来过滤...
在本场景中,我们讨论的是如何使用JS代码来实现图片上传至阿里云对象存储服务(Object Storage Service,简称OSS)。阿里云OSS提供了一个高效、安全、稳定的云存储解决方案,适用于各种数据存储需求,包括图片、视频...
在这个"非常好用的imgUp.js上传图片 demo"中,我们将深入探讨imgUp.js的核心特性,以及如何利用它来创建一个功能完备的图片上传示例。 首先,imgUp.js提供了多种上传方式,包括拖放上传和点击选择文件上传。在demo...
因此,为了满足这一需求,我们需要对其进行二次封装,以便在用户上传图片之前对其进行压缩。 图片质量压缩是通过调整图片的位深度、颜色模式和编码方式来减小文件大小的一种方法。在JavaScript中,我们可以利用...
在移动设备上,尤其是智能手机,用户常常需要在应用程序中上传图片。这个场景广泛存在于社交网络、电子商务、在线文档编辑等各类应用中。然而,由于浏览器兼容性问题,开发者经常面临挑战,尤其是在Android设备上。...
"上传图片(剪切、预览功能)"这个主题涉及到的是一个典型的前端交互功能,它允许用户上传图片,并提供剪切和预览的功能,使得用户可以对图片进行自定义调整,提升用户体验。在网页或应用中实现这样的功能,开发者...
在JavaScript(JS)中实现照片上传并预览功能是一项常见的需求,尤其在现代网页应用中。这个功能允许用户选择图片文件后,在上传到服务器之前在前端进行预览,提供了更好的用户体验。下面我们将深入探讨如何利用JS...
在实际开发中,上传图片和获取图片信息的过程可能会遇到各种异常情况,例如用户取消上传、文件类型不正确、文件大小超出限制等。因此需要通过异常处理机制(try-catch语句)来处理这些情况,并给出相应的提示信息,...
【标题】:“php免费上传图片站程序” 在IT领域中,PHP是一种广泛使用的服务器端脚本语言,尤其在创建动态网站方面表现出色。本话题聚焦于一个基于PHP的免费上传图片站点程序,它允许用户无需付费就能上传和分享...
- 图片尺寸限制:通过修改`drawImage()`的参数,可以调整绘制到Canvas上的图片尺寸,从而实现按比例缩放。 - 压缩质量控制:`toDataURL()`的第二个参数可以设置JPEG或PNG的压缩质量,数值越小,文件越小,但画质也越...
总的来说,这个移动端图片压缩上传插件提供了一套完整的解决方案,涵盖了图片压缩和上传的各个环节,而且由于是纯JavaScript实现,它的性能和兼容性都得到了优化。对于希望在移动应用中实现高效图片处理的开发者来说...
【jQuery图片上传压缩预览代码】是一个利用HTML5特性实现的JavaScript库,它结合了jQuery的优势,为用户提供了一种高效且便捷的图片上传、压缩和预览的功能。这个功能在现代网页应用中非常常见,特别是在涉及到用户...
在这个“html5+js本地图片预览”的主题中,我们将深入探讨如何利用HTML5的File API和JavaScript来实现在用户选择图片后即时预览,以及鼠标悬停时展示大图的效果。 1. **File API**:HTML5的File API允许开发者在...
这个类增加了一些新特性,比如限制上传图片的最大尺寸(MaxSize)。 ```csharp public class ImageUploader : HtmlInputFile ``` MaxSize属性允许开发者设置允许的最大图片大小(以字节为单位),默认值为-1,表示...
上传图片至服务器后,前端需要接收服务器返回的响应,确认图片上传成功。这通常涉及到JSON格式的数据交换,以及可能的错误处理。 8. **安全性与隐私**: 在实现这样的功能时,必须考虑用户隐私和安全问题。例如,...
在现代Web开发中,用户经常需要上传图片,例如在个人资料设置中更改头像或在社交媒体平台上分享照片。为了提供更好的用户体验,开发者可以利用HTML5的一些特性,如`URL.createObjectURL()`方法,来实现在上传前对...
- 这样的功能常见于社交网络、电子商务、在线相册等,用户可以上传图片并自定义展示部分,同时减轻服务器存储和传输的压力。 综上所述,"图片上传压缩裁剪.zip"提供了一个完整的解决方案,帮助开发者快速实现图片...
本话题主要关注如何使用JavaScript实现这一功能,包括图片上传、预览以及手动拖动裁剪图片。 首先,图片上传通常涉及到前端的文件输入(`<input type="file">`)元素,用户可以通过这个元素选择本地的图片文件。...
在移动互联网时代,用户在手机端进行图片上传和编辑的需求日益增多。PHP作为广泛应用的后端编程语言,常用于处理这种交互。本文将详细介绍如何利用PHP实现支持手势的手机端图片裁剪上传功能。 首先,我们需要理解这...